Why Security Awareness Matters More Than Another Camera
A Cardiff shop owner can spend a morning reviewing footage after a problem and still learn very little if nobody knows how the system should have been used in the first place. The camera recorded the scene, but the staff member who should've challenged a stranger at the loading bay didn't, the receptionist didn't verify the call, and the cleaner left the side door on the latch. That's not a hardware failure, it's a behaviour failure.
Why people, not kit, decide the outcome
The UK evidence points in the same direction. When 50% of businesses report a breach or attack and phishing remains the most common attack type, the weak point is often a person making a quick judgement under pressure (Cyber Security Breaches Survey 2024 summary). For South Wales and South West SMEs, that's usually the person on reception, in finance, in the yard, or answering the mobile phone after hours, not the IT team.
That's why awareness needs to sit beside alarms, cameras, and access control as an operating layer. A camera can confirm what happened after the fact. A trained receptionist can stop an impersonator at the intercom. A warehouse operative who knows not to share a fob can prevent an access problem before it starts.
Practical rule: if staff can't explain how they should respond to a suspicious email, a dodgy caller, or an unknown visitor, the site is relying on luck more than security.
The NCSC's Cyber Aware campaign has pushed a small set of habits since 2014, including strong separate passwords, two-step verification, and prompt updates, because people change behaviour more reliably when the message is simple and repeated (NCSC Cyber Aware overview). That same principle applies on-site. Keep the message short, repeat it often, and make it specific to the reality of gates, intercoms, keys, fobs, and contractor visits.
What good awareness looks like on a real site
Good awareness doesn't mean everybody becomes technical. It means the finance lead checks a supplier change request, the tenant knows fob sharing isn't harmless, and the site manager expects verification before an out-of-hours visit. It also means your people know where to report something without worrying they'll be blamed for asking.
The shortest path is behavioural, not theoretical. Train a few high-value habits, repeat them through short reminders, and tie them to the systems people already use. That's how awareness stops being a poster on the wall and becomes a working part of the site.
Run a Baseline Assessment Before You Buy Any Training

Start with one afternoon, not a procurement project. Walk the site, list the accounts, and watch how people move through doors, gates, and systems. Improvement gets much easier once you can see whether the biggest problem is digital access, physical access, or the handover between the two.
Sweep the digital layer first
Write down who has access to email, finance systems, CCTV apps, alarm portals, and shared admin accounts. Check whether passwords are reused in obvious places, whether two-step verification is on, and who still has access after a role change or tenancy change. You're not looking for perfection at this stage, just the exposed edges.
The point of this first pass is to match access to responsibility. If the person who handles invoices also has access to supplier records, that's one risk profile. If a receptionist can reset visitor records and answer the intercom, that's another. If a homeowner uses the same login for a camera app and a family email account, that's a third.
Walk the physical layer with the same discipline
Now look at the building. Are people tailgating through a side entrance, propping open a fire door, or lending a code to a colleague because it feels faster? Are contractor visits managed by habit or by a process someone can explain? Do the cameras cover the places where people enter, or only the obvious front elevation?
Use a simple three-part score for each issue, low, medium, or high. Then note the role and the place, because a receptionist's exposure isn't the same as a warehouse operative's, and a landlord-managed HMO doesn't have the same pattern as a retail store.
Audit the human handoffs
Most breaches in small sites happen where one person assumes another has checked something. That's the intercom caller who sounds familiar, the maintenance visitor who arrives “for a quick look”, or the supplier invoice that changes just before payment day.
Useful standard: if a request changes money, access, or time pressure, it gets verified through a second channel.
End the baseline with three to five themes only. For most SMEs, that means account hygiene, email and phone impersonation, visitor and contractor checks, fob and code discipline, and incident reporting. A broader list just dilutes attention.
Build a Microlearning Curriculum People Will Actually Finish

Annual training marathons are where attention goes to die. Staff sit through a long module, click through it, and forget most of it by the time the next real message arrives. Short, role-specific learning works better because it fits into the week people already have.
Keep each module narrow and relevant
A good baseline curriculum can run for six months and still feel manageable. Month one covers phishing and email security. Month two covers password best practices. Month three covers data handling and GDPR. Month four covers physical security and access control. Month five covers social engineering awareness. Month six covers incident reporting and response.
That sequence mirrors the NCSC's long-running focus on a small set of habits, which is the right model for non-specialists (NCSC Cyber Aware overview). People don't need a lecture on the entire threat environment. They need a few dependable habits they can apply when they're rushing, distracted, or covering for someone else.
Role mapping matters more than polish. Finance sees invoice fraud and fake supplier change requests first. Warehouse teams see tailgating, gate pressure, and courier impersonation first. Landlords and property managers need a heavier emphasis on tenant turnover, code changes, and contractor access.
Make the format light enough to finish
Short modules should be a few minutes long, not a mini-course disguised as a bite-sized lesson. Rule of thumb: one lesson, one behaviour, one next action.
That means no cluttered slides and no mixed messages. If the lesson is about caller verification, the follow-up action is simple, call back on a known number. If the lesson is about fobs, the action is clear, don't share access just because someone says they're “only popping in”.
Reuse the same habits in different settings
A strong programme repeats the same core behaviour in different contexts. Ask the same question in different ways, who can approve access, who can verify identity, who should escalate, and how fast should it happen. That repetition is what turns awareness into a reflex.
You don't need a big budget to do this well. Many SMEs can record short internal clips, use screenshots from their own systems, and keep the content tightly tied to their specific environment. Generic cyber theory won't shift behaviour, but a two-minute reminder about the contractor gate process will.
Test Behaviour with Phishing Simulations and Real-World Exercises
Training feels reassuring until you test it. That's when you find out whether people recognised the lesson or just recognised the title slide. Real exercises expose the gap between knowing the right answer and doing the right thing under pressure.
Test the inbox and the front door
A quarterly phishing simulation is a good starting point, but the scenarios need to feel like they belong in the UK, not a generic global template. Think HMRC refund bait, parcel redelivery, supplier invoice changes, or a finance request that arrives when someone's busy. The purpose isn't to catch people out for sport, it's to see whether they report suspicious messages, click them, or enter details.
The same logic applies on-site. A mystery shopper can try to tailgate through a staff entrance, and a fake contractor can phone the office asking for an access code for an out-of-hours job. Those exercises show whether people challenge politely, verify properly, or wave someone through to avoid a fuss.
Treat mistakes as data, not embarrassment
The NCSC's advice to encourage reporting even when staff are unsure matters here. If people fear being blamed, they stop reporting, and you lose the signal that tells you what is happening. That's why failed exercises should produce coaching, not shame.
It helps to compare digital and physical tests side by side:
| Exercise type | Frequency | Who runs it | Primary metric | Typical failure signal |
|---|---|---|---|---|
| Phishing simulation | Quarterly | Security lead or external provider | Reported suspicious messages | Clicked link or entered details |
| Tailgating test | Quarterly | Site manager or installer | Challenge rate at entry points | Unchallenged entry |
| Contractor verification call | Quarterly | Reception or operations lead | Callback completion | Code or access shared over the phone |
A good follow-up isn't a lecture. It's a quick correction, the exact sign someone missed, the exact check they skipped, and the exact process they should use next time.
If staff can explain why they reported something, the programme is working better than if they only remember that they were told off.

Measure What Actually Changes with Behaviour-Led KPIs
Completion rates look neat in a dashboard and tell you very little. A team can finish every module and still miss the suspicious email, open the wrong gate, or hand over a code without hesitation. Behaviour-led KPIs are harder to fake, and that's exactly why they're useful.
Track actions, not attendance
The main measures worth watching are the ones that show what people do when they're uncertain. That includes how often suspicious emails get reported, how quickly the first report arrives, whether repeat clicks are falling, whether tailgating attempts are succeeding, and whether fobs and codes are returned or disabled when people leave.
ENISA recommends collecting quantitative data on cybersecurity behaviour and checking trends over time, while NIST frames awareness as something you evaluate and maintain rather than finish once (ENISA awareness report). That lines up with what works on site, too. If the numbers don't change, the behaviour probably hasn't changed.
A compact monthly or quarterly dashboard can work well if it stays readable. One page, a few trends, and one sentence on what you're changing next. That's enough for leadership without drowning people in admin.
Use the data to improve the culture
The point of measurement isn't to name and shame. It's to see where people are still guessing. A receptionist who takes longer to report a dodgy caller needs a different prompt from a warehouse supervisor who keeps letting people in because they “look busy”.

Report rates improve when people trust the process, and they improve faster when reporting is simple and visibly appreciated.
Keep the feedback loop short
If a metric drops, adjust the lesson quickly. If tailgating attempts keep working, revisit the entrance routine and the challenge language. If suspicious emails are being ignored, change the reporting route and the reminder rhythm.
Practical rule: every KPI should point to one next action, otherwise it's just reporting for its own sake.
That's the difference between awareness as a checkbox and awareness as a control. One looks tidy. The other changes behaviour.
Connect Awareness to Your CCTV, Alarms and Access Control

Most sites already have a mix of CCTV, alarms, access readers, and maybe an intercom or two. The problem is usually not the hardware. It's that people don't know how to use it, trust it, or keep it tidy when the day gets busy.
Train the people who live with the system
If you use mobile alerts for CCTV or alarm events, staff need to know what a genuine notification looks like and what a junk message looks like. Reception teams should know how to verify an intercom caller, including when to call back using a known number rather than trusting the initial request. Site managers should understand that a triggered alarm isn't something to silence first and inspect later.
Physical access control is just as dependent on behaviour. Fobs, cards, PINs, and app credentials need active management when staff leave, tenants move out, or contractors finish a job. If that process is informal, access lingers longer than it should.

Include fire and visitor routines in the same conversation
Fire alarms deserve a place in awareness training because real safety depends on people reacting correctly when the panel sounds. Staff should know where emergency routes are, what to do when an addressable panel flags a zone, and who takes charge if the normal supervisor isn't on site. That's true for a warehouse, an office, and a multi-tenant building.
Visitor management matters too, especially at gates, car parks, and loading areas where people rush to be helpful. Tailgating, fake delivery drivers, and out-of-hours maintenance calls all sit in the same risk family. One weak answer at the gate can undo a lot of good work elsewhere.
Keep the operational checklist tight
A site-side awareness checklist doesn't need to be long. It needs to be enforced.
- Alert handling: staff can tell a real app or panel alert from a spoofed message.
- Intercom verification: reception or occupants use callback checks before granting access.
- Alarm response: nobody assumes a trigger is false without checking the source.
- Fob discipline: access is removed promptly when people leave.
- Visitor checks: contractors and delivery drivers are verified, not waved through on appearance alone.

Your 90-Day Rollout Plan and Frequently Asked Questions
A workable rollout beats a perfect plan that never leaves the desk. Over the first three weeks, complete the baseline assessment, switch on the easy fixes like two-step verification where it's missing, and tidy the most obvious access problems. From weeks four to eight, launch the first microlearning modules and run the first phishing and tailgating tests. From weeks nine to twelve, review the behaviour-led KPIs, share the findings with staff, and schedule the first quarterly refresher.
What keeps momentum after the first push
Momentum comes from rhythm, not enthusiasm. Set a fixed review point each quarter, keep the lessons short, and change the scenarios so people don't learn the pattern instead of the behaviour. If you only talk about security after an incident, it becomes a crisis topic rather than a habit.
How do you handle AI voice and video impersonation
Treat voice and video requests the same way you treat a suspicious email. Verify through a second channel, use callback procedures, and require dual approval for sensitive changes. The message for staff is simple, don't trust appearance, tone, or urgency on its own.
What does a realistic programme look like for a small site
For most SMEs and homeowners, a realistic version is small, consistent, and tied to actual tasks. A few short modules, a basic reporting route, and quarterly tests will usually outperform a bloated training library that nobody finishes. The content should reflect the site's actual risks, not a generic cyber textbook.
How often should the programme change
Change it whenever the site changes. New tenants, new staff, new contractors, new access routes, or new systems all justify a review. The goal is steady reinforcement, not annual rebranding.
Security awareness works when people know what to do before they're under pressure.
